I was thinking todayoabout how TV rights get larger as u move up the divisions. All other costs tend to remain the same which is fine however I think scouting points should be scaled across the divisions.
That is - Div IV scouting points are cheaper than Div III points which are cheaper to Div II etc.
current prices would probably match Div III..
I just think that a Div IV team which has less capability for a profit margin has to pay the same price for scouting points as a higher div team who can generate income much more readily.
I feel that this would also provide a hinderence for higher division teams tanking and getting the benefit of a good draftee during their tank. At least it would cost them more in the long run if they chose to do so.
What happens if a user buys a lot of scouting points while in IV/V, but doesn't spend them because they are near the top of the league every season, and in a few seasons is in II with over 100 draft points and able to scout the whole draft, while teams who have been in II already running on the edge of breakeven can't afford to scout?
As far as your initial paragraph, though, all other costs absolutely do not remain the same -- although the TV revenue is higher, the salary floor increases at a higher rate as you go up divisions. The cost of competing is much higher.
I don't think it would address tanking in any significant way - the teams who are tanking would be the only ones willing to spend the extra cost to buy scouting points, while it would make the draft even less relevant for everyone else. In that sense, it might arguably make the tank to drop a division, buy a title (and scouting points) and then promote up and tank again cycle more attractive.
